In a time of shifting social norms and familial expectations, "Heartsease; Or, The Brother's Wife" by Charlotte M. Yonge explores the intricate web of love and loyalty. Theodora Martindale finds herself at the crossroads of duty and desire, navigating the complexities that arise when her brother Arthur's impulsive marriage alters their family dynamics. This novel delves into themes of sacrifice and the quest for personal happiness, offering a poignant reflection on the roles women are expected to play. Ideal for students and historians alike, Yonge’s work captures the essence of mid-19th century societal pressures while inviting readers to ponder the true meaning of heartsease amidst turmoil.
